## Auth

Quick note for whoever inherits Formulon: user-supplied formulas run inside the sandbox evaluator, never in the main process. The sandbox itself talks to the expression service over an authenticated channel — don't bypass it, even for "trusted" formulas. Local dev runs need a bearer token, provided below.

login token, yajeg-fawif: eyJhbGciOiJIUzI1NiIsInR5cCI6IkpXVCJ9.eyJzdWIiOiIEdPQYnZXaZIn0.HSRTnYZBx0Qc

Telemetry from Skylark probes is still shipping uncompressed JSON. Proposal: switch to delta-encoded batches with zstd, flushed every 2s or 64KB, whichever first. Bench on the Harwick cluster shows ~71% reduction, CPU overhead under 3%. Rollout behind the `tlm_compress` flag, canary on fleet-B next week. The tuning constants we'll ship with are as follows.

tuning table, kawep-tawif:
CAPS = {
    "olidor": 80,
    "belion": 7,
    "quenys": 225,
    "druox": 839,
    "fraath": 482,
}

`TELEM_GZIP` renamed to `SKYWIRE_COMPRESS_MODE`. Old boolean replaced by enum: `none`, `gzip`, `zstd`. Fallback mapping: `TELEM_GZIP=true` → `gzip`. Removal in 3.4. Reviewer notes: check the Varnholt ingest service tolerates mixed-mode payloads during rollout; decompressor negotiates per-message. Default stays `gzip` to avoid churn. Payload size drops ~38% with `zstd` in bench runs. Update deploy env files: set `SKYWIRE_COMPRESS_MODE=zstd`, then append the ingest auth credential on the very next line:

secret setting of fawig-tawip: RELAY_SECRET3=e04

Subject: Fire Drill — Contractor Instructions

Hello — a routine fire drill is scheduled this week at the Oxcombe Building. When the alarm sounds, stop work, leave tools in place, and walk to Assembly Area 2 on the gravel forecourt. Check in with the roll-call warden and give the name of your site contact. Wait for the all-clear before returning. To re-enter through the contractor entrance afterwards, enter the code below.

door code, tajof-kageg: bdg-QVDCE-3